One of the years to avoid

With 95 complaints filed to NHTSA — about 1.6 times the median Prizm year — the 1993 model ranks #3 of 14 Prizm years for complaint volume. It lands on the years-to-avoid list. Complainants reported 24 injuries in total across these filings.

Airbags leads the complaint categories with 29 reports (31% of the total).

Does the 1993 Geo Prizm have recalls?

2 NHTSA recall campaigns on file. Recall repairs are free at franchised dealers.

10E002000SuspensionFebruary 11, 2010 · 12,657 units

Defect

RIDE CONTROL IS RECALLING CERTAIN FRONT STRUT MOUNTS BRANDED AS GABRIEL RIDE CONTROL OR ARVINMERITOR, P/NOS. 142435, 142193, 142305, 142303, SOLD AS REPLACEMENT EQUIPMENT FOR THE VEHICLES LISTED ABOVE. THE AFFECTED FRONT STRUT MOUNTS DID NOT CONTAIN A WELD JOINT BETWEEN THE BEARING HOUSING AND THE RATE PLATE.

Consequence

THE ABSENCE OF THE WELD CAN ALLOW THE STRUT TO COME OUT OF ITS MOUNTING POSITION UNDER CERTAIN EXTREME DRIVING CONDITIONS WHICH COULD CAUSE DAMAGE TO SURROUNDING VEHICLE COMPONENTS INCREASING THE RISK OF A CRASH.

Remedy

RIDE CONTROL WILL NOTIFY OWNERS OF RECORD AND REPLACE THE AFFECTED PARTS FREE OF CHARGE. THE SAFETY RECALL BEGAN ON MARCH 15, 2010. OWNERS MAY CONTACT RIDE CONTROL AT 1-248-458-1396.

96V107000AirbagsJune 20, 1996 · 627,858 units

Defect

IF LIQUID IS SPILLED IN THE CONSOLE BOX AREA, THE AIR BAG WARNING LIGHT CAN ILLUMINATE AND STAY "ON" DURING NORMAL DRIVING CONDITIONS.

Consequence

THIS LEAKAGE CONDITION COULD CAUSE THE AIR BAG TO INADVERTENTLY DEPLOY.

Remedy

DEALERS WILL INSTALL A PROTECTIVE COVER OVER THE AIR BAG SENSOR TO PREVENT POSSIBLE MALFUNCTION CAUSED BY THE SPILLING OF LIQUID SUBSTANCES ON THE SENSOR. AIR BAG SENSORS DAMAGED BY PREVIOUS LIQUID SPILLAGE WILL BE REPLACED.

1993 Geo Prizm — common questions

Is the 1993 Geo Prizm reliable?

NHTSA data argues against it: 95 complaints put the 1993 model at #3 of 14 Prizm years. It is one of the Prizm years to avoid.

What are the most common 1993 Prizm problems?

According to NHTSA complaint data, the leading problem areas are airbags (29 complaints), visibility & wipers (11 complaints), seat belts (9 complaints).

Does the 1993 Geo Prizm have recalls?

Yes — NHTSA lists 2 recall campaigns affecting the 1993 Geo Prizm. Recall repairs are free at franchised dealers; check the VIN at nhtsa.gov/recalls to confirm the work was done.

Is the 1993 Geo Prizm under NHTSA investigation?

NHTSA opened one investigation into this model year; all are now closed.

Which Geo Prizm years should you avoid?

Based on complaint rates and open investigations, the Prizm years to avoid are 1994, 1995, 1993. The cleanest record among Prizm years belongs to 1989.
